Inconel 625
This tube is crafted from Inconel 625, a nickel - chromium - based superalloy. It is renowned for its exceptional corrosion resistance. Whether in highly acidic or alkaline environments, or in the presence of chloride ions, Inconel 625 capillary tubes can maintain their structural integrity over extended periods. This makes them ideal for applications in the chemical industry, such as in the handling of corrosive chemicals.
In addition, it excels in high - temperature resistance. It can withstand elevated temperatures without significant degradation of mechanical properties, enabling its use in aerospace applications like engine fuel systems and in power generation for heat exchanger components.
The small diameter of the capillary tube allows for precise fluid control. In medical devices, for example, it can be used for accurate drug delivery systems. Its smooth inner surface reduces fluid resistance, enhancing the efficiency of fluid transport.
Overall, Inconel 625 capillary tubes combine outstanding corrosion resistance, high - temperature stability, and precise fluid - handling capabilities, making them a vital choice for applications that demand reliability and high - performance materials.
